Plextor Plextor breathes new life into the dying breed that is DVD recorders (or at least we think they're dying, with Blu-ray and HD DVD right around the corner) by introducing the world's first 18x DVD±R burners. 18x is a rather odd number to have for optical recorders (from 16x you'd normally just go right o­n to 32x), but oh well.

Plextor has announced a black version of their 12x DVD+R drive supporting Serial ATA, and has also made some clarifications about how it won't work under certain chipsets.

Plextor was first to market with an 8x DVD+R, so it o­nly makes sense that they are also first to market with 12x. Just like last (8x) time, it shouldn't be long now before we see the first 12x DVD-R, etc.. o­ne of these drives is even Serial ATA.

Plextor On July 10th, Plextor introduced 2 DVD±R drives capable of writing DVD+R discs at 8x speed. The two devices are the ATAPI internal PX-708A, and the USB 2.0/IEEE 1394 external PX-708UF.
